    After day 1 at RSM classic, Long is tied for 34th at -5, Smalley is tied for 83rd at 13, Streelman is 106th at -2. It was a very calm day and so scores were low. But tomorrow the winds should pick up and Long will be playing the course that is tougher in the wind (Seaside). Streelman and Smalley played that course today, and so could pick up a few strokes on the half of the field that moves to Seaside tomorrow.
